Expression and clinical significance of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 in cervical cancer and precancerous lesions
Objective The expression and clinical significance of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 in cervical cancer and precancerous disease-onset lesions.Methods The clinical data of 54 cervical cancer patients admitted to Zigong First People's Hospital from January 2021 to January 2023 were collected,with 7 cases aged<45 years and 47 cases aged 45 years.Immunohistochemical chemical staining was used to detect BAG3 protein expression levels in cervical cancer tissues and paracancerous tissues,and to analyze the expression.of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 in different pathological tissues and in each group of cervical lesions.Hierarchical regression was used to analyze the expression levels of different clinicopathological features of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3.Generalized linear mixed-effects model was used to analyze the relationships between the influencing factors of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 and the relationship be-tween an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 and immune microenvironmental factors was analyzed by TIMER database.The effects of an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3 and immune microenvironmental factors on cervical cancer were analyzed by interaction.Results Immunohistochemistry test results showed that the positive expression rate of anti-apoptosis-related mole-cule BAG3 in cervical cancer tissues was as high as 84.21%.Analysis of the relationship between clinicopathological parameters yielded that the expression of B AG3 had a correlation with age,pathological grade,lymph node metastasis,depth of infiltrating muscle layer,and tumor diameter.Horizontal hierarchical regression analysis yielded that factors related to the expression of BAG3 would have a significant negative impact on the molecular expression of BAG3.Generalized linear mixed-effects model analysis showed a statistical association between factors related to the expression of BAG3 and the prognosis of cervical cancer.Analysis using the TIMER database yielded that BAG3 has the potential to promote cervical cancer metastasis by changing the function of immune cells in the tumor microenvironment.Interaction analysis yielded an additive interaction between the expression of the anti-apoptosis-related molecule BAG3×immune microenvironment factors on cervical cancer.Conclusion The high expression of BAG3 in cervical cancer affects the prognosis of patients,and BAG3 is expected to be used as a diagnostic marker for cervical cancer,as well as a characteristic marker for cervical cancer metastasis.
